Understanding Fuzziness in Concepts
Fuzziness refers to the ambiguity and vagueness associated with concepts, where the boundaries of meaning are not crisply defined. In many fields such as mathematics, computer science, and linguistics, fuzziness plays a significant role in dealing with uncertain or imprecise information. This article explores the essence of fuzziness, its implications, and its applications across various domains.
The Nature of Fuzziness
At its core, fuzziness challenges traditional binary classifications of true and false. Instead of clear-cut categories, fuzziness allows for degrees of truth, making it possible to describe conditions that are not absolute. This concept can be illustrated by the way humans perceive colors or emotions, which often do not fit neatly into defined categories. For instance, the color red can range from bright crimson to deep maroon, reflecting various intensities and shades. It highlights that perceptions are not exact, fostering a more nuanced understanding of reality.
Application of Fuzzy Logic
Fuzzy logic is a significant advancement that emerged from the principles of fuzziness. Unlike classical logic, which is binary, fuzzy logic introduces a continuum of truth values. This makes it particularly useful in control systems, natural language processing, and decision-making processes. For example, a fuzzy control system can manage temperature by interpreting inputs like "hot," "comfortable," and "cold," each represented by a range rather than fixed points. As such, this technology can produce more human-like reasoning and responses in systems.
Fuzziness in Human Cognition
The study of fuzziness extends into how humans think and perceive their environment. Cognitive scientists have observed that human reasoning often operates within a fuzzy framework, where concepts are based on experiences rather than strict definitions. This means that when humans categorize objects or ideas, they do so based on similarities and contextual relationships rather than rigid rules. For instance, when identifying a bird, one might consider various traits like size, color, and behaviors rather than adhering solely to a strict biological classification.
Fuzziness in Language and Communication
Language is inherently fuzzy, filled with idiomatic expressions and nuances that can complicate communication. Words like "soon," "easy," or even "good" can vary widely in interpretation among different people. This fuzziness is essential for expressing complex thoughts and emotions. Effective communication often hinges on understanding these subtleties, where context plays a significant role in how messages are conveyed and received.
